What is a CMP Semiconductor?

A CMP (Chemical Mechanical Polishing) Semiconductor job involves working with the CMP process, which is used to planarize and smooth semiconductor wafers during chip manufacturing. Professionals in this role operate and maintain CMP equipment, monitor process parameters, and ensure wafer quality. They may also troubleshoot issues, optimize processes, and collaborate with engineers to improve efficiency. This job is critical in semiconductor fabrication to create flat, defect-free surfaces for subsequent layering and circuitry formation.

What are the common daily responsibilities for someone working in a CMP Semiconductor role?

In a CMP Semiconductor position, your daily tasks typically include operating and monitoring chemical mechanical planarization tools, performing routine equipment maintenance, analyzing process data to optimize wafer quality, and troubleshooting any process anomalies. You will also collaborate closely with process engineers, quality assurance teams, and equipment maintenance staff to ensure smooth production workflows. Regular documentation and reporting of process results are important for maintaining compliance and driving continuous improvement. This role requires a proactive approach to both problem-solving and process optimization, creating a dynamic and collaborative work environment.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ive in the CMP Semiconductor position, and why are they important?

To thrive as a CMP (Chemical Mechanical Planarization) Engineer or Technician in the semiconductor industry, you should possess a strong background in materials science, chemical engineering, or a related discipline, often supported by a bachelor's degree or relevant technical certification. Familiarity with CMP equipment, process controls, and data analysis tools such as SPC (Statistical Process Control) systems is essential. Attention to detail, problem-solving skills, and effective teamwork are crucial soft skills in this role. These abilities ensure the precise processing of semiconductor wafers, optimal yield, and reliable collaboration within manufacturing teams.

Semiconductor Maintenance Technician - CMP

NXP Semiconductors

Chandler, AZ

Full-time

Re-posted 18 days ago


Job description

The candidate(s) selected will be responsible for performing scheduled and unscheduled maintenance in Chandler Fab CMP equipment area.

The technician position is responsible for effectively executing tasks that are required to maintain primarily the toolsets within the following tool groups:

CMP

AMAT Mirra Mesa 200mm

AMAT Mirra 200mm

Ontrak DSS-200 (Classic, Synergy, CE)

The tasks include, but are not limited to, troubleshooting and repair of electrical and electronic systems, pneumatic and mechanical systems, scheduled maintenance, consumable changes, and various other activities relevant to the success of the area. The desired candidate should have a solid understanding of SPC, 5s, FDC systems and demonstrate problem-solving skills. The position requires the ability to interface with other internal and external groups to ensure all safety, performance, and reliability requirements are satisfied. The candidate will be required to understand and follow all safety protocols when working around hazardous chemicals. The desired candidate may be required to complete documentation and train others.

The desired candidate will be required to effectively communicate using written and verbal skills, stand for long periods of time (up to 12 hours), and be physically able to perform required tasks which may include stooping, crawling in confined spaces, and lift/carry objects up to 50 pounds

The position requires working a compressed shift, job openings on either days or nights may be available.

Key Challenges:

Able to diagnose equipment alarms, read operational data and create action plans as needed.

Able to work in a high-volume manufacturing environment and sustain equipment with minimal direction.

Able to use root-cause problem-solving techniques to solve complex problems on Semiconductor toolsets.

Education:

AA, AS, AAS, in electronics or other mechanical discipline is preferred. Education along with experience or military training may satisfy formal education requirements
